The coming of information society increase the amount of information to beprocessed greatly. The traditional Nyquist sampling theorem states that the samplingrate must be twice more than the signal bandwidth in order to reconstruct the signalaccurately. Such way of sampling transform the input analog signal into digital signalby with a high speed and then compress the data, which increase the storage,processing, transmission costs of information, resulting in a waste of resources. Anew theory-compressed sensing emerged in recent years.Compressed sensing theorybreaks through the traditional Nyquist sampling. It points out that, as long as thesignal is a compressible or sparse in transform domain, then we can use ameasurement matrix to project a high-dimensional signal onto a lower dimensionalspace,which is not correlated with transform basis and then reconstruct the originalsignal form a few of measurement with high probability by solving a optimizationproblem. Compressive sensing carry out capture and compression simultaneously,sample at a lower rate, thus effectively reduce the amount of data and the powerconsumption of the device, which is meaningful for applications that has low powerrequirement, such as wireless body area network.In the paper, I apply compressedsensing theory in the acquisition and processing of ECG signal in wireless body areanetwork, expecting reduce power consumption by reducing the amount of collecteddata.This paper first introduces the basic concepts and principles of compressedsensing. Take one-dimensional and picture signal for example, do some performancesimulation of compressed sensing theory algorithm. Since the ECG data to becollected is an analog signal, it is significant that the compressed sensing theoryapplied to the analog domain, so I study Anolog Information Converter, namely AICsystem structure. Finally, apply the AIC system model in ECG acquisition, andpropose AIC ECG acquisition system design based on FPGA.
